Removal Procedure
NOTICE |
---|
Keep all parts clean from contaminants. Contaminants may cause rapid wear and shortened component life. |
NOTICE |
---|
Care must be taken to ensure that fluids are contained during performance of inspection, maintenance, testing, adjusting and repair of the product. Be prepared to collect the fluid with suitable containers before opening any compartment or disassembling any component containing fluids. Refer to Special Publication, NENG2500, "Caterpillar Dealer Service Tool Catalog" for tools and supplies suitable to collect and contain fluids on Caterpillar products. Dispose of all fluids according to local regulations and mandates. |
- Loosen nut (4) that attaches tube assembly (2) to the cylinder block.
Illustration 1 | g01198329 |
Typical example |
- Remove banjo bolt (3) and washers (1) from the cylinder head. Discard washers (1) .
- Remove banjo bolt (3) and washers (1) from the cylinder block. Discard washers (1) .
- Remove tube assembly (2) from the engine.
Installation Procedure
NOTICE |
---|
Keep all parts clean from contaminants. Contaminants may cause rapid wear and shortened component life. |
- Position tube assembly (2) on the engine.
Illustration 2 | g01198329 |
Typical example |
- Position banjo bolt (3) and new washers (1) on tube assembly (2). Install the tube assembly on the cylinder block.
- Position banjo bolt (3) and new washers (1) on tube assembly (2). Install the tube assembly on the cylinder head.
- Install nut (4) that attaches tube assembly (2) to the cylinder block.
- Tighten banjo bolts (3) to a torque of 12 N·m (106 lb in).
